About the University of Saskatchewan

The University of Saskatchewan, commonly referred to as U of S, is a Canadian public research university located in Saskatoon, Saskatchewan. Established in 1907, the university has grown to become one of Canada's top research-intensive institutions, with a strong focus on agriculture, health sciences, and environmental sciences. The U of S is home to over 25,000 students and more than 7,000 faculty and staff, creating a vibrant and diverse academic community.

Research Excellence

The University of Saskatchewan is renowned for its research capabilities. It hosts several world-class research facilities, including the Canadian Light Source, Canada's only synchrotron, and the Vaccine and Infectious Disease Organization (VIDO), which plays a crucial role in global health research. The university's commitment to research is evident in its numerous partnerships with industry, government, and other academic institutions, fostering innovation and knowledge transfer.

Academic Programs and Faculty

The U of S offers over 200 academic programs across its 13 colleges and schools. The faculty at the university are leaders in their fields, with many receiving prestigious awards such as the Royal Society of Canada fellowships and the 3M National Teaching Fellowship. The university's dedication to teaching excellence is reflected in its high rankings in national and international surveys.

Leadership and Governance

The University of Saskatchewan is governed by a Board of Governors and led by the President and Vice-Chancellor. The current president, Peter Stoicheff, has been instrumental in advancing the university's strategic priorities, including Indigenous engagement, sustainability, and global outreach. The university's leadership is committed to fostering an inclusive and supportive environment for all members of the university community.
